How to prepare for a job interview at United Cerebral Palsy of Georgia

Know Your Numbers

Brush up on your bookkeeping skills and be ready to discuss specific examples of how you've managed accounts in the past. Familiarise yourself with VAT processes and financial statements, as these will likely come up during the interview.

Showcase Your Software Savvy

Make sure you’re comfortable discussing the accounting software you’ve used. If you have experience with cloud-based systems, highlight that! Being tech-savvy is a big plus for this role, so be prepared to explain how you’ve leveraged technology to improve efficiency.

Build Rapport

Since the firm values strong relationships with clients, demonstrate your interpersonal skills. Be friendly and approachable during the interview, and share examples of how you’ve built successful client relationships in previous roles.

Ask Insightful Questions

Prepare thoughtful questions about the team dynamics and the company culture.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you assess if it’s the right fit for you. Ask about their approach to client management and how they support their bookkeepers.
